Originally released in 1972. Scarecrow is a drama/fantasy film. directed by Boris Sagal.

Starring Nina Foch, Norman Lloyd, and Blythe Danner

Synopsis

Just before the Salem Witch Trials, an embittered old woman, who has learned witchcraft, teams up with the Devil, and brings a scarecrow to life as part of her diabolical revenge on the judge who was once her lover.
